Can Manjusri Bodhisattva be put in the teahouse?
1. Buddha statues should be placed away from dirty places such as toilets and kitchens. Therefore, the place where the Buddha statue is placed should be clean and tidy.
2. The Buddha statue should be placed in a bright, open, safe and stable place, usually in the living room or study, not in the bedroom or bedside.
3. The placement of Buddha statues should follow the principle of "sitting west to east", that is, the Buddha statues face west, not other directions.
4. You can't support Manjusri Bodhisattva with wine, tea or meat, but only with boiled water, fruit, vegetarian food and rice.
5. After placing the Buddha statue, you should be sincere, often worship and communicate with the Buddha and Bodhisattva, in order to get the blessing and protection of the Buddha and Bodhisattva.
In short, when choosing the location of Manjusri Bodhisattva, we need to respect Buddhist traditions and rules, pay attention to cleanliness, safety and respect, so as to show our respect and belief in the Buddha and Bodhisattva.
